答答问 > 投稿 > 正文
【揭秘Qubes OS与MacOS虚拟机】兼容性挑战与解决方案全解析

作者:用户ZZBQ 更新时间:2025-06-09 04:06:54 阅读时间: 2分钟

在当今的计算机环境中,虚拟化技术已经成为了一种非常流行的解决方案,它允许用户在一台物理机上运行多个操作系统。Qubes OS,一个基于Linux的操作系统,以其安全性和模块化设计而闻名,而MacOS则是苹果公司的主流操作系统。本文将探讨Qubes OS与MacOS虚拟机之间的兼容性挑战,并提供相应的解决方案。

一、Qubes OS概述

Qubes OS是一个基于Xen虚拟化技术的操作系统,它将操作系统分割成多个隔离的虚拟机,每个虚拟机都运行在不同的安全域中。这种设计旨在提高系统的安全性,因为它可以隔离恶意软件和潜在的安全威胁。

二、MacOS虚拟机概述

MacOS是苹果公司的操作系统,以其简洁的用户界面和出色的性能而受到许多用户的喜爱。在Mac上运行虚拟机可以允许用户同时使用MacOS和Windows或其他操作系统。

三、兼容性挑战

1. 硬件兼容性

Qubes OS要求CPU支持硬件虚拟化,而早期的MacOS版本可能不支持这一特性。此外,某些硬件设备可能在虚拟机中无法正常工作。

2. 软件兼容性

由于Qubes OS和MacOS是不同的操作系统,它们之间的软件兼容性可能存在问题。例如,某些软件可能在Qubes OS的虚拟机中无法正常运行。

3. 性能问题

在虚拟机中运行MacOS可能会影响性能,特别是在资源受限的硬件上。

四、解决方案

1. 硬件兼容性解决方案

  • 确保CPU支持硬件虚拟化。对于较新的Mac,如MacBook Pro (2017年及以后),这通常不是问题。
  • 使用虚拟机软件,如VMware Fusion或Parallels Desktop,这些软件提供了对MacOS的虚拟化支持。

2. 软件兼容性解决方案

  • 使用Qubes OS的内置工具,如qvm-find和qvm-create,来管理虚拟机。
  • 对于特定的软件,可能需要安装额外的软件包或使用兼容性工具,如Wine或Cygwin。

3. 性能问题解决方案

  • 确保虚拟机有足够的资源,如内存和CPU核心。
  • 关闭不必要的虚拟机功能,如3D图形加速,以节省资源。

五、总结

Qubes OS与MacOS虚拟机之间的兼容性挑战可以通过适当的硬件选择、软件配置和性能优化来解决。虽然存在一些挑战,但通过使用合适的工具和最佳实践,用户可以在Mac上成功运行Qubes OS虚拟机。

大家都在看
发布时间:2024-12-11 05:02
南京南来站到南京工业源大学江浦校区:在南京南站乘坐地铁1号线 → 地铁10号线 → 605路,全程33.1公里。乘坐地铁1号线,经过4站, 到达安德门站步行约160米,换乘地铁10号线 乘坐地铁10号线,经过11站, 到达龙华路站步行约3。
发布时间:2024-11-03 12:24
室性早搏,指心室的某个部位或某个点,提前出现激动、兴奋,抑制了窦房结,出现室性早搏。在心电图的表现上,主要是提前出现一个波形,这个波形的形态往往是宽大畸形,。
发布时间:2024-12-14 02:25
《青玉案》黄沙大漠疏烟处,一骑破胡飞度。三十五年征战路,陷城鸣鼓,仰歌长赋,看遍旌旗舞。临风御水酬疆土,铁衽长袍以身赴。将士三军冲矢雨,一川烽火,满腔情注,四海九州户。。